Who It's For
The NEMIX 96GB DDR5 ECC RDIMM is aimed at IT professionals, system builders, and small-to-medium enterprises deploying servers, workstations or NAS systems that support registered DDR5 memory and require ECC protection. It is particularly well suited to virtualization hosts, database caches, and compute nodes where memory capacity and reliability directly affect performance and uptime.
Casual desktop users or systems that only accept unbuffered SO-DIMM or standard consumer DDR5 should look elsewhere, since this product is a registered ECC module intended for server-class motherboards rather than typical consumer motherboards or laptops.

Specifications
| Brand | NEMIX RAM |
| Capacity | 96GB (1x96GB) |
| Memory type | DDR5 RDIMM ECC Registered |
| Speed | 4800MHz (PC5-38400) |
| CAS latency / Rank | CL40, 2Rx4 |
| Voltage | 1.1V |
| Pin count | 288-pin |

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this memory compatible with consumer desktop motherboards?
No. This is a registered ECC RDIMM designed for server and workstation motherboards that explicitly support DDR5 RDIMM modules.
Does NEMIX back this module with support?
Yes. The product is backed by a lifetime replacement warranty and manufacturer support for troubleshooting and replacements.
Will 4800MHz speed be seen on all systems?
Only if the server or motherboard supports DDR5 4800MHz and the correct BIOS settings; otherwise it will run at the highest supported speed for that platform.
